SLPP secures control of Sri Lanka’s richest multipurpose cooperative society

Share
Share

The Sri Lanka Podujana Peramuna (SLPP) has clinched majority control of the Kotapola Multipurpose Cooperative Society, widely regarded as the richest cooperative society in the country, following recent elections.

The party won 42 out of 100 seats, while the Samagi Jana Balawegaya (SJB) secured 18 seats.

The Sri Lanka Freedom Party (SLFP)-led alliance and smaller parties each won four seats, and the National People’s Power (NPP) captured 32 seats.

The Kotapola Multipurpose Cooperative Society holds extensive assets, including tea and coconut plantations and other commercial properties spanning hundreds of acres.

A SLPP spokesman alleged that government authorities had attempted to use various means to retain influence over the cooperative
